WebBio-based polymers are sustainable polymers synthesized from renewable resources such as biomass rather than conventional petroleum feedstocks such as oil and gas. In most … WebJul 1, 2024 · Bio-Polymers. FDCA replaces terephthalic acid in PET and is polymerized with renewable ethylene glycol to 100% bio-based polymer b io- PEF.
